Q.
There is no $d-d$ transition in $Cu^{+}$ but $Cu_{2}O$ is coloured due to

Solution:
There is no $d-d$ transition in $Cu^{+}$ because $d-$ orbital is completely filled, but $Cu_{2}O$ is coloured due to charge transfer from oxygen to metal which can undergo an electronic transition into an excited electronic state.
